
Juneau, Alaska (KINY) - The Alaska Department of Health and Social Services reports 358 new cases of COVID 19 between Friday and Sunday.
It also reported that 43 people were hospitalized during that time.
All but four of the cases involved resident Alaskans. The Anchorage area had the most cases at 113. There were 23 cases in the Mat Su Borough and 20 in the Kenai Peninsula Borough.
Juneau had 22 cases.
In other Southeast Alaska locations 11 cases were reported in Sitka; five in Ketchikan; four in Metlakatla, four between Hoonah, Angoon, and Yakutat\; two in Haines, and one in the Prince of Wales-Hyder census area.
The department says the alert level remains high.
